(composed by Martin Newell, this RSM version recorded for "ReNewell" tribute album)
"Here's a musician who has over 3 decades continued to put forth great, challenging and impossible-to-catagorize work that maintains the immediate zing of the best pop music. And yet, he isn't a household word. What gives? I guess the world ain't fair. The good news is that R. Stevie is unafraid to go direct to the consumer with his Web site. With more than 400 albums available (as mostly cassettes or CD-Rs), Moore is a genuine homegrown, one-man industry." - Brad San Martin
